Let him try if he wants to, maybe the empowerment will help him, but I would put extra protection on the bed. When Punkin decided he was ready (just last year), I put felt waterproof pads on top of the mattress pad, then a fitted sheet, then a second set of waterproof pads, then another fitted sheet, so if he did wake up wet in the night, we could just pull off the top 2 wet layers (sheet and pads) and he'd have a clean (and protected) set already on the bed. Much quicker to deal with in the night.

My pediatrician said now to worry about boys and night wetting until they are at least 7. Pull ups (or we used those overnight jams or whatever, intended for bigger boys) are pretty common for boys at night...
